Making sense of sensor arrays

Envirotec Magazine

The approach uses metal-organic frameworks (MOFs) – a class of compounds comprising a metal ion or cluster of metal ions and an organic molecule – exploiting their tiny features and selective adsorption properties to gather detailed information. MOFs have nanosized pores and selectively adsorb gases, similar to a sponge.
